His legs are from the ROC Mole Pod driver (Cobra). I cut the Joe figure lower torso off just barely above the belt line. Then I glued on the lower torso peg from the Savage figure. I used hot glue, but I guess you could use super glue as well. Then I just added the skirt and belt and then popped on the Savage torso and that's it. I gave him a charcoal wash too.
